High Resolution can be applied to images made from characters, bitmaps and/or sprites.Ĭharacters and Bitmaps įor characters and bitmaps (which are limited to the background area), a High Resolution image can be a maximum size of 320 (horizontal) x 200 (vertical) pixels. High Resolution images can be created statically from data in a program (such as for games or pictures), or created dynamically during program execution (such as for charts or mathematical effects). On RF display devices (such as televisions), the vertical resolution can be hard to visually define, and a clearer image will be achievable on a composite display device (such as monitors). Whereas High Resolution is the highest graphical standard that the VIC-II can produce, there are output display issues. Notably, a High Resolution output is not necessarily limited by the maximum size of the background area (320 x 200 pixels) as there are techniques which allow composite images into the border area (384 x 272 pixels).
